Summary:

The 49649 zip code area is home to three schools that span different grade levels: Kingsley Area Elementary School, Kingsley Area Middle School, and Kingsley Area High School. These schools have consistently performed well, with the high school and middle school ranking among the top schools in Michigan.

The Kingsley Area Schools district appears to have a strong academic focus, as evidenced by the schools' impressive test scores. Students at all three schools generally outperform state averages in M-Step/ELA, M-Step/Math, and other assessments. The high school, in particular, stands out with a ranking of 50 out of 739 Michigan high schools, earning 4-5 out of 5 stars from SchoolDigger.

While the schools face some challenges, such as higher-than-average chronic absenteeism rates, they seem to be addressing these issues effectively. The district also serves a population with significant socioeconomic challenges, as indicated by the relatively high percentages of students eligible for free or reduced-price lunch. Overall, the Kingsley Area school district is a strong performer, providing a well-rounded education and preparing students for success.
